P: Auto cleaning of Make a Second Copy To

I use the "Make a Second Copy To" feature all the time.  I find it invaluable.  If I stuff up and lose an image or deleate and realise I need it some days later, it's a God send.  It's much easier to retreive recent images that way than from a full backup.  Of course the Lightroom 2nd Copy file builds up very quickly.  Every now and again I'll go into it and deleate anything more than about 2 calendar months old.  We have such good facility to clean out old previews.  Can't we have something similar for the Lightroom 2nd Copy file?

Lightroom Classic creates that backup, but it does not manage it in any way, so it's logical it also does not clean it up like that. It also does not clean up old catalog backups, for the same reason. There are utilities for doing things like that. You marked your post 'Windows, MacOS', so I don't know which OS you use. For MacOS there is a great utility called 'Hazel'. I don't know a similar utility for Windows, but I'm sure it will exist.
